Optimizing Wind Tower Welding Lines: A Manufacturer's Guide
To improve efficiency in wind tower fabrication lines, essential attention must be given to welding processes. Careful assessment of the existing welding configuration is the first step; this includes everything from welder skill qualifications to the use of appropriate joining techniques and consumables. Frequent maintenance of equipment, coupled with a targeted approach to defect avoidance, will substantially lower waste and eventually increase the overall performance of the wind tower framework. Finally, implementing real-time observation systems can deliver invaluable insight for repeated refinement.
Blade Welding Line Manufacturer Advancements & Techniques
The turbine structure fabrication line manufacturing market is experiencing rapid breakthroughs driven by the increasing demand for greater wind generators . Manufacturers are directing on automation to enhance throughput and reduce costs . We're seeing the use of advanced techniques like robotic joining cells, computer vision for precision examination , and simulation technology to enhance the complete welding procedure. Furthermore , innovative non-destructive analysis methods are being integrated to guarantee the mechanical stability of the turbine structure seams.
